commit | b61a07068ae78e55ddb1ac0d8b100ce522927a3d | [log] [tgz] |
---|---|---|
author | Arve Hjønnevåg <arve@android.com> | Tue Oct 08 20:03:56 2024 -0700 |
committer | Arve Hjønnevåg <arve@android.com> | Tue Oct 08 20:11:20 2024 -0700 |
tree | 4874fa8919bd834ded1af9af3be4c859930cde89 | |
parent | 9333e35abee0b81d533cd9853fa57bdf3fe5c503 [diff] |
libbinder Parcel: Fix ubsan error in readData Use don't cast the result of readInplace before calling memcpy to align the data. With clang-r522817 passing an unaligned pointer to memcpy also triggers a ubsan error. Bug: 354981705 Change-Id: Ibd104bcfac519211857f1e9e93a1ec35e7bcd773